Output 7521228750a964b5b4c8e20d46d361beb1355e90204d740c3f485ffd35c54fac:6

value
18666
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e29dec15b5ad3dfcb4ab2ee5937fcbc11f59b68f5fa80b65021e5a598458850f
address
bc1pu2w7c9d4457led9t9mjexl7tcy04nd50t75qkegzred9npzcs58sj6halu
transaction
7521228750a964b5b4c8e20d46d361beb1355e90204d740c3f485ffd35c54fac
spent
true